Nuriddin Mamajonov Appointed as Uzbekistan’s Ambassador to Belarus

Nuriddin Mamajonov Appointed as Uzbekistan’s Ambassador to Belarus / Photo: Hokimiyat of Ferghana region

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.uz) — Uzbekistan’s newly appointed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ary to Belarus Nuriddin Mamajonov has arrived in Minsk, Dunyo news agency reported.

Before his appointment to the diplomatic post, Mamajonov served as deputy governor of Ferghana region and head of its investment and foreign trade department.

Mamajonov is 45 years old. He graduated from the University of World Economy and Diplomacy under Uzbekistan’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s and Central Bohemia University in the Czech Republic. He also holds a Doctor of Business Administration (DBA) degree from the European Institute of Applied Sciences and Management in Prague.

At various times, Mamajonov worked at Uzbekistan’s Ministry of Justice and Ministry of Foreign Affairs, as well as at the country’s embassy in Germany and the Consulate General of Uzbekistan in Frankfurt am Main.

In 2022-2023, he served as trade and economic affairs adviser at Uzbekistan’s embassy in China and also worked as first deputy head of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s’ Department of Economic Diplomacy.

Mamajonov succeeds Rakhmatulla Nazarov, who headed Uzbekistan’s embassy in Minsk from 2024 to 2026.
